🏄‍♂️ **Surf Forecast for the Mariana Islands**
🌊**Current Conditions**: Moderate rip current risk along east-facing reefs with a low risk on other reefs.

**TONIGHT THROUGH SUNDAY NIGHT 🌙**:
- **North**: 2 to 4 feet
- **East**: 6 to 8 feet
- **South**: 1 to 3 feet
- **West**: 1 to 3 feet
- **Primary Swell**: East at 4 to 6 feet
- **Primary Period**: 8 seconds
- **Water Temp**: 83 to 84 Degrees
- **Coastal Winds**: East at 10 to 20 mph

**OUTLOOK**: Surf expected to increase about 1 foot along east-facing reefs early next week. Trade-wind swell will keep the rip current risk moderate in the coming days.

Remember:
- **Low Risk**: Strong currents can occur near jetties and reef channels.
- **Moderate Risk**: Wave conditions support stronger rip currents.
- **High Risk**: Large waves will produce strong rip currents.
